Latest Patents
Lyon's latest patents include a "System and method for decentralized job scheduling and distributed execution in a network of multifunction devices." This invention provides a method for scheduling and executing jobs within a decentralized multifunction device (MFD) network. The process involves receiving a job at an origin node, selecting MFDs to execute the requested operation, and apportioning job data to these devices based on historical performance and reliability. Another significant patent is the "Generic application architecture suitable for firewall traversal." This invention outlines communication systems and methods that facilitate information transfer between a client device and a vendor device through a firewall, ensuring secure and efficient communication.
